5 stars in all categories for “EAST and WEST”

30. July 2019

“The start of this recital is so passionately compelling that for a moment I thought that I’d put a disc of Martha Argerich in my player, only to discover that it was indeed the new ARS Produktion release of Danae Dörken playing the first of five preludes of Manolis Kalomiris: “Molto agitato ed appassionato”. Listening on I wondered if my ‘mistake’ was all that big. Both have an emotion rich background, giving their interpretations that extra zest; Argerich from Argentina, Dörken from Greece, a whole generation apart, but both having that rare pianistic feeling enabling them to adjust to different styles, and last but not least that phenomenal technique.”

“Doppelkopf – At the table with Danae Dörken” on hr2-Kultur

5. July 2019

“”Nein, Kritiken nehme ich nicht so ernst”, sagt Danae Dörken.

Seit sie sich entschieden hat, ihr Leben als Musikerin zu bestreiten, ging es nur bergauf. Da war sie 17 und saß schon über zehn Jahre am Klavier. Das Talent blitzte aber genügend hervor, um vom seinerzeit berühmtesten Pianistenmacher Deutschlands, dem Professor Karl-Heinz Kämmerling in Hannover in Obhut genommen zu werden.

Danae Dörken hat einen deutschen Vater und eine griechische Mutter. In jugendlichem Überschwang fasste sie vor vier Jahren den Plan, auf Lesbos, ihrer Heimatinsel, ein Musikfestival zu gründen. Klassische europäische Kunstmusik war dort weitgehend unbekannt – umso aufmerksamer und unvoreingenommener hörten die Menschen unter dem südlichen Himmel zu. Los ging es zudem mitten in der Flüchtlingskrise – welche Rolle Musik bei ihrer Bewältigung spielte, erzählt die unbekümmerte und begeisterungsfähige Pianistin heute im “hr2-Doppelkopf”.

Gastgeber: Andreas Bomba“

EAST and WEST – new album out today!

5. July 2019

Danae Dörken’s new album “EAST and WEST” is being released today. Danae Dörken has made it “her personal mission in this day and age to show that diversity is something that ultimately brings us together and gives us enormous strength.” Her choice to combine the works of a broad range of composers such as Schubert, de Falla and Bartók on her new album East and West reflects precisely the aforementioned sentiment. The compositions on the album all share the commonality of being heavily influenced by folk music traditions. Dörken explains that “the folkloristic character of these compositions highlight the individual elements of each culture which render the pieces unique and underscore the necessity for them to never get lost.”
